Saxbys Coffee standardizes enterprise with Micros e7

Micros Systems, a provider of enterprise applications for the hospitality industry, has announced that Saxbys Coffee Worldwide has named Micros e7 the corporate standard, and has begun deployment to all its locations including its 16 new locations recently acquired through the acquisition of Bucks County Coffee Company.

The new system includes Micros e7 point-of-sale (POS) running on Micros workstation five touch-screen terminals at the shop level, and Micros enterprise management solution (EMS) at the corporate level for enterprise-wide menu maintenance. Corporate and franchise locations will also implement the Micros iCare gift card and loyalty solution to work with the Saxbys Coffee Go Card, as well as the mymicros.net business intelligence, said Micros Systems.

Micros e7 provides Saxbys Coffee worldwide with POS functionality and with features such as the Micros workstation five touch-screen terminal, which runs on Windows CE .NET, offering a lower total cost of ownership over traditional PC workstations. Additionally, the menus at all Saxbys locations will be controlled by Micros EMS, allowing the Saxbys corporate team to ensure brand and menu consistency throughout the Saxbys franchise system, added Micros Systems.

Nick Bayer, president and CEO of Saxbys Coffee Worldwide, said: A consistent, efficient enterprise management solution is critical for the Saxbys franchise system. Our ability to capture sales information and manage our menu across the brand is fundamental to building value and growing our customer base. Micros EMS now provides us with the power to manage menus across the country, saving our system money in the process; this is a solution that serves both the company and our franchise partners equally well.
